本文共 463 字,大约阅读时间需要 1 分钟。
public class MyQueue<T> { LinkedList<T> list=new LinkedList<>(); public void offer(T a){ list.add(a); } public T poll(){ T b=null; b=list.removeFirst(); return b; } public T peek(){ T b=null; b=list.getFirst(); return b; } public boolean isEmpty(){ return list.isEmpty(); }}
//测试
MyQueue<Integer> queue=new MyQueue<>();
queue.offer(1); queue.offer(2); queue.offer(3); System.out.println(queue.peek()); while(!queue.isEmpty()){ System.out.println(queue.poll()); }转载地址:http://epjqi.baihongyu.com/